
Removing plastic from an oven can be a daunting task, especially if it has melted onto the heating elements or interior surfaces. This situation often occurs when plastic items, such as utensils or packaging, are accidentally left inside the oven during preheating or cooking. To address this issue, it's essential to approach the cleanup process with caution, as attempting to remove the plastic while the oven is still hot can be dangerous and may cause further damage. The first step is to turn off the oven and allow it to cool down completely, ensuring that all heating elements are deactivated. Once the oven is cool, you can begin to assess the extent of the plastic residue and choose the most appropriate method for removal, which may involve using specialized cleaning agents, scraping tools, or natural remedies to dissolve or dislodge the plastic without harming the oven's surfaces.

Preventing Plastic Melting: Avoid placing plastic near oven; use oven-safe materials like glass or metal
Plastic melting in the oven is a common mishap that can lead to a messy cleanup and potential damage to your appliance. The key to prevention lies in understanding the fundamental incompatibility between plastic and high heat. Plastics are designed for versatility, not resilience at elevated temperatures, typically deforming or melting at temperatures as low as 100°C (212°F), far below most oven settings. This makes it crucial to maintain a clear boundary between plastic items and oven proximity.
To avoid this issue, adopt a simple rule: never place plastic containers, wraps, or utensils inside or near the oven. Even if the oven is off, residual heat can still cause plastic to warp or melt. Instead, opt for oven-safe materials like tempered glass, stainless steel, or ceramic, which can withstand temperatures up to 400°C (752°F) without risk. For example, transfer food from plastic takeout containers to a glass baking dish before reheating. This small step eliminates the danger entirely.
A comparative analysis of materials highlights why glass and metal are superior choices. Unlike plastic, which releases toxic fumes when heated, glass and metal are inert and non-reactive. Additionally, they distribute heat evenly, ensuring food cooks uniformly. While silicone is often marketed as heat-resistant, it’s only safe up to 220°C (428°F), making it unsuitable for high-temperature baking or broiling. Always check manufacturer guidelines for temperature limits on any kitchenware.
Practical tips can further reinforce this habit. Designate a specific area in your kitchen for plastic storage, far from the oven and stovetop. Use visual cues, like a brightly colored sticker on the oven door, to remind yourself to check for plastic before preheating. For families, educate children about the dangers of placing plastic near heat sources, emphasizing the importance of using the right materials for each task.

Removing Melted Plastic: Turn off oven, let cool, scrape residue with razor or plastic scraper
Discovering melted plastic in your oven can be a frustrating experience, but with the right approach, it’s a problem you can tackle effectively. The first and most critical step is to turn off the oven immediately to prevent further melting or potential damage. This not only stops the plastic from spreading but also ensures your safety by avoiding harmful fumes. Once the oven is off, allow it to cool completely before attempting any removal. Handling hot surfaces increases the risk of burns and makes the plastic harder to manage. Patience here is key—rushing can lead to accidents or incomplete removal.
Once the oven is cool, the next step is to scrape the residue using a razor blade or plastic scraper. A razor blade is ideal for stubborn, hardened plastic, but use it carefully to avoid scratching the oven’s surface. For delicate oven interiors, a plastic scraper is a safer alternative, though it may require more effort. Work methodically, starting from the edges of the plastic and moving inward to lift it off in pieces. Avoid using metal scrapers or abrasive tools, as these can damage the oven’s finish. If the plastic is particularly stubborn, reheat the oven slightly (to warm, not hot) to soften the residue, then turn it off and scrape again after cooling.
While scraping is effective, it’s important to avoid pushing the plastic further into crevices. If residue remains in hard-to-reach areas, consider using a damp cloth or cotton swab to gently wipe it away. For lingering odors, leave the oven door open and place a bowl of baking soda inside overnight to absorb smells. Alternatively, run the oven at a low temperature (200°F/90°C) for 15–20 minutes to dissipate fumes, ensuring proper ventilation. These additional steps ensure not only a clean oven but also a safe cooking environment.

Cleaning Oven Surfaces: Use baking soda paste or vinegar solution to dissolve and wipe away plastic remnants
Plastic remnants in your oven can be a stubborn nuisance, but household staples like baking soda and vinegar offer effective, non-toxic solutions. Baking soda, a mild alkali, reacts with acidic substances to break down residue, while vinegar’s acetic acid dissolves hardened plastic. Combined, they create a fizzing reaction that lifts away debris without harsh chemicals. This method is particularly useful for melted plastic on oven surfaces, where scraping alone risks damaging the finish.
To apply this technique, start by mixing a thick paste of baking soda and water (approximately 3 parts baking soda to 1 part water) until it reaches a spreadable consistency. Apply the paste directly to the plastic residue, ensuring full coverage. Let it sit for at least 30 minutes—longer for severe cases—to allow the baking soda to penetrate and loosen the plastic. For added effectiveness, spray white vinegar over the paste; the resulting foam indicates the chemical reaction at work.
While baking soda and vinegar are safe for most oven surfaces, caution is advised for self-cleaning ovens or those with specialized coatings. Test the paste on a small area first to avoid discoloration or damage. Avoid using this method on hot surfaces, as it can cause splattering or uneven results. For best results, work in a well-ventilated area, as vinegar fumes can be strong.
Compared to commercial oven cleaners, this natural approach is gentler on both your oven and the environment. It’s also cost-effective, utilizing items likely already in your pantry. However, patience is key; multiple applications may be needed for thick or deeply embedded plastic. For prevention, always use oven-safe containers and avoid placing plastic near heating elements.

Avoiding Future Incidents: Check items for plastic parts before heating; use oven liners for protection
Plastic in the oven is a common yet preventable mishap that can lead to toxic fumes, damage to your appliance, and a costly cleanup. To avoid future incidents, start by scrutinizing every item before it goes into the oven. Many kitchen tools, such as utensils, containers, or even food packaging, may have plastic components that aren’t immediately obvious. For instance, some baking dishes have plastic handles or lids, and frozen meals often come in trays with hidden plastic layers. Make it a habit to inspect items for labels, textures, or colors that indicate plastic, and err on the side of caution by using alternatives like glass, ceramic, or metal when in doubt.
One practical solution to safeguard your oven is investing in oven liners, which act as a protective barrier between the heating element and your cookware. These liners are typically made of heat-resistant materials like silicone or fiberglass and can catch melted plastic before it adheres to the oven’s interior. When choosing a liner, ensure it’s rated for temperatures up to 500°F (260°C) and fits your oven’s dimensions. While liners aren’t a substitute for vigilance, they provide an extra layer of defense against accidental plastic exposure.
Beyond checking items and using liners, adopt a proactive mindset in your kitchen routine. For example, designate specific utensils and containers for oven use, ensuring they’re entirely plastic-free. Label them clearly to avoid confusion, especially in shared kitchens. Additionally, educate household members or roommates about the risks of plastic in the oven, emphasizing the importance of double-checking items before heating. Professional Oven Repair: Contact a technician if plastic damages heating elements or internal components
Plastic melting in your oven isn't just a messy inconvenience; it can pose serious risks to your appliance's functionality. While minor plastic residue might be removable with DIY methods, significant damage to heating elements or internal components demands professional attention. Attempting to repair these delicate parts yourself could exacerbate the problem, leading to costly replacements or even safety hazards.
Heating elements, crucial for even cooking, are particularly vulnerable to plastic damage. The high temperatures required for baking and broiling can cause melted plastic to adhere stubbornly to the coils, potentially warping or short-circuiting them. Internal components like thermostats and sensors, responsible for temperature regulation, are equally susceptible. Plastic residue can interfere with their accuracy, leading to uneven cooking or even overheating.
Recognizing the signs of plastic damage is crucial. If you notice uneven heating, unusual smells during operation, or visible plastic residue on heating elements, it's time to call a qualified technician. They possess the expertise and specialized tools to safely disassemble your oven, assess the extent of the damage, and perform the necessary repairs. This may involve replacing damaged heating elements, cleaning or replacing sensors, and ensuring all components are functioning optimally.
